About this sunscreen

The Mamonde Calming Shot Azulene Suncream SPF 50+ is a chemical, hybrid-filter sunscreen built on a modern set including Tinosorb S, ethylhexyl salicylate, Mexoryl XL, Mexoryl SX, homosalate and Polysilicone-15. It applies with a balanced, low white cast finish and a lightweight feel, and is gentle with no rated sting. It is rated excellent for protection at SPF 50+. With a score of 83.2/100 it is a high-performing daily face sunscreen for those who want a modern filter blend.

Does the Mamonde Calming Shot Azulene Suncream leave a white cast?

No, white cast is rated low, so it should blend cleanly into skin. The finish is balanced and the feel is lightweight. It is gentle with no rated sting.

Is the Mamonde Calming Shot Azulene Suncream SPF 50+ mineral or chemical?

It is chemical with a hybrid, modern filter blend, including Tinosorb S, Mexoryl XL, Mexoryl SX and Polysilicone-15. There is no mineral zinc or titanium listed. It carries an SPF 50+ rating.

Is this sunscreen good?

Yes, it scores 83.2/100 with protection rated excellent. Its modern filter blend is a strong point. It is a high-performing pick for daily face wear.
